Neil Robert (Curly) Silker, age 88, of Windom, MN passed away peacefully on August 12, 2020 at the Sogge Memorial Good Samaritan Home, surrounded by his family. He was born on November 3, 1931 to Donald and Ruth Silker of Hector, MN. He was baptized in the United Methodist Church of Hector and later joined the American Lutheran Church of Windom.
He grew up on the family farm, attending country school for eight years, graduating from Hector High school in 1949.
After graduation he attended St. Cloud State College for a short time and then worked for the Great Northern Railroad and a local carpenter. In 1952 Curly enlisted in the U.S. Navy. After serving for four years he was honorably discharged. He then moved to Windom to begin working for the Northwestern Bell Telephone Company, later known as Century Link. In Windom, Curly met and married Jane Jacobson of Worthington. They are parents of two daughters, Nancy and Susan and celebrated 62 happy years together.
Curly enjoyed and participated in many local sports. In his early years he played with the Windom Pirates. He was an avid bowler – once receiving the Bowler of the Year Award. Playing golf was his favorite pastime as was meeting and making many friends. Morning coffee with the guys had been a priority for many years. Curly was a member of the Hector Masonic Lodge #158 and the American Legion Post 0206 of Windom and its Honor Guard.
In 1992 Curly retired from the telephone company. He spent many hours working with wood. He carved many birds, decorative items and gifts for family and friends. He enjoyed being outdoors, grooming one of the best kept lawns in the neighborhood and was a dedicated walker.
